MOBILE X-RAY
TO VISIT OPUNAKE VALUABLE SERVICE A member of the staff of the Taranaki Mobile X-ray Unit, Mr. Parr visited Opunake on Wednesday, and met the Hospital representative, Mr. A. J*. Brennan and several members of Junior Chamber of Commerce Board, to discuss preliminary arrangements for the unit's visit to Opunake on the 19th and 20t}i of August. Application forms will be made available to the public shortly and all particulars will be announced later. Residents are advised tliat persons over 15 only will be xrayed. unless parents nave good reason to suspect ehest complaints in their children. This X-ray service is free and purely voluntary. It is hoped that the general public will realize the value of 'the unit's work and will avail themselves of the opportunity to obtain a complete X-rav check.
